The HVAC Service Wrench by UIInosoo is a multifunctional tool designed for HVAC repair and maintenance. It features a quick-flip reversing lever, four standard square sizes, and is made from high-strength 45 carbon steel. The included hexagon bit adapter enhances its versatility, making it an essential tool for both professionals and home users.

READ!!
I purchased this for HVAC to open the lines on the condensers. This tool WILL OPEN THE LIQUID LINE BUT WILL NOT OPEN THE SUCTION LINE. The hex adapter will go in but it will just turn without grabbing onto the port and we'll if you turn it to many times you might just strip it. The wrench works fine but you'll most likely need to buy a separate hex adapter if you plan on using it on condensers. But overall great tool!!
